    I am hesitant to say this but I think this story only seems unusual if you grew up in a city or on the coast. I have lived in the Midwest in rural Iowa pretty much my whole life and this doesn't seem one bit odd to me. I see it first hand day after day. If a farmer gets real sick during harvest it isn't anything for there to be a dozen families driving their combines, tractors, and semi trucks to help with the harvest and spending several thousands of dollars on fuel and time with no thought of the expense. Only with thoughts of prayers for the family. If a neighbor ever calls and asks for help with ANYTHING we go and help them. It is literally like having an extended family. Neighbors hang out together, drink beer/have fun together, go fishing together, take care of each other's children, and genuinely care for one another. Even if one neighbor is the "ugly duckling" in the community (crabby and doesn't get along with others real well) he/she generally helps out when needed and will always be helped if he/she or their family ever needs it. One older lady (in her late eighties now) that taught my brother and I in Sunday school decades ago still calls and asks us to drive a tractor for over thirty minutes to her house and push snow every time their is a storm and we do this for her without pay as we are aware she does not have a lot of resources. Her husband passed away in a car accident over thirty years ago. It is all about teaching kids, AND ROLE MODELING, a sense of community, values, and how to treat others. I truly feel if every child grew up this way learning these values our country would be incredible and it has nothing to do with race or religion but is simply about teaching/role modeling good values.
